Description

How to identify

Aphomia is a genus of moths belonging to the family Pyralidae, commonly referred to as snout moths, known for causing significant damage to stored goods.

Adult moths have a wingspan ranging from 20 to 35 mm, displaying mottled grey or brown wings that allow them to camouflage well in storage environments.

The larvae are whitish to greyish-yellow caterpillars with a dark head capsule, capable of moving rapidly through food sources.

The lifecycle involves four stages: egg, larva, pupa, and adult, with the larval stage being the most destructive to agricultural commodities.

Pupation occurs within sturdy, silk-lined cocoons, which are frequently constructed within the substrate they feed upon.

What it damages

Aphomia species are primary pests of stored grain, flour, bran, and various dry food products kept in warehouse conditions.

They are known to infest dried fruits, nuts, oilseeds, and specialized stored products like confectionery ingredients.

In apiaries, these moths can become major pests by consuming wax combs, bee larvae cocoons, and pollen stores, often resulting in hive destruction.

The larvae create extensive webbing in the material, which traps feces and debris, rendering the stored products unfit for consumption.

Economic impact includes both direct loss of commodity weight and the devaluation of the product due to severe contamination.

When it appears

These pests are highly adaptable to indoor environments where consistent temperature and humidity levels support year-round breeding.

Optimal conditions for rapid development are temperatures between 20°C and 28°C and moderate to high humidity levels.

The nocturnal behavior of adult moths facilitates their dispersal within storage facilities and maximizes the success of mating.

In unheated environments, larvae may enter a period of reduced activity during winter, but they remain resilient and can resume growth when warmth returns.

The frequency of generations is entirely dependent on the ambient conditions of the storage facility.

Signs of infestation

The most distinctive sign of an infestation is the presence of silk webbing that binds grain or flour particles into dense, matted clumps.

Visible insect frass (small dark granular droppings) within the product is a clear indicator of active feeding by the larvae.

The emergence of adult moths from hidden locations, such as cracks in walls or behind storage equipment, signifies an established population.

A noticeable change in the odor of the stored product, often becoming musty, is common as the moisture content increases due to insect activity.

Empty pupal cases found on walls, floor cracks, or tucked away in packaging indicate that the pest has successfully completed its lifecycle.

Control measures

Effective management requires a combination of strict sanitation, structural maintenance, and monitoring programs.

  • Implementing rigorous cleaning schedules to remove spilled grain and debris where larvae hide.
  • Using hermetically sealed storage units to physically exclude moths from laying eggs.
  • Utilizing pheromone-based monitoring traps to identify the presence of adults early.
  • Applying cold storage techniques to lower grain temperatures and inhibit pest development.
  • Treating empty warehouses with approved insecticides after thorough cleaning to eliminate residual populations.

Proactive monitoring and maintaining dry, cool storage conditions are the most reliable methods to prevent Aphomia outbreaks.
